Aggiungi al carrelloSoft cover. Condizione: As New. Revised Edition. Companion Guides series. [Guidebook to Greece except for the islands, dealt with in a companion book by Ernle Bradford. This edition was a revised and updated version of 2 volumes "Southern Greece" (1972) and "Mainland Greece' (1979) by Brian de Jongh]. "This is a detailed guide to the cities and peninsulas of mainland Greece. It combines an expert knowledge of history, archaeology, mythology with a profound understanding of the Greek people and a feeling for the landscape that inspired their myths and monuments" 557p. plates maps bibliography, index. A history of the pivotal 1689 siege of Derry in which a small Protestant garrison held out against an Irish army untilrelieved. Much has been made of this politically in Ulster ever since and has reach the level of myth. The other two essays are 19th century anti-Catholic polemics.
